Pen America is a nonprofit organization dedicated to defending and celebrating free expression in the United States and worldwide. It advocates for writers’ rights, promotes literature, and defends the importance of free speech through advocacy, programming, and policy efforts.
Key Features
- Advocates for freedom of expression and writers' rights
- Organizes literary festivals, awards, and events
- Provides support and resources for imprisoned writers
- Engages in policy advocacy related to free speech issues
- Produces reports on censorship, author safety, and free expression challenges
